The Birth of a Legacy

The first edition of Air Jordan sneakers was introduced in 1985, designed by Peter Moore and Bruce Kilgore. The initial release was met with skepticism and criticism from the NBA, who fined Michael Jordan $5,000 for every game he wore the shoes. However, this didn’t deter Jordan or Nike, and the shoes went on to become a huge success.

What Makes First Edition Jordans Valuable?

Several factors contribute to the value of first edition Jordans. These include:

  • Rarity: The original production runs were limited, making these sneakers rare and hard to find.
  • Condition: The condition of the shoe is crucial, with mint-condition pairs being the most valuable.
  • Demand: Strong demand from collectors and enthusiasts drives up the value of these shoes.
  • Authentication: Authenticity is essential, with fake or reproduced shoes being worthless.
  • History: The history of the shoe, including its association with Michael Jordan, adds to its value.
